Have Habit Of Twisting, Knotting Hair, Sucking Lower Lip. How To Get Rid Of These Habits?

I am a 19 year old female, and I have two habits, one involving the twisting of my hair into knots, and biting/sucking te right side of my lower lip(the right side is now much bigger than the left). My mother believes it could have started soon and she just didnt realize it, but we think it started around the age of 4. It seems like something that I go to to pacify any anxiety or emotional distress, and even when I'm generally happy, I catch myself doing both, in public and and in private. My hair is just so damaged, and my lip has been bigger on the right all my life...and it continues to swell. I don't know why I do these things, or how to stop. I never sucked my thumb, always my lip. Is there a diagnosis for the compulsive need I feel to do these things, and is there a way to discontinue it? Thank you so much.

Neurologist 's  Response
Hi,

Thank you for posting your query.
There is no need to go for any diagnostic tests, as these are habits, which you recognise are not normal.
You need to consult a psychiatrist or psychologist, and would need to undergo psychotherapy and counseling sessions. You would be able to get rid of these habits with proper treatment.
